The Administrative Challenge in Immigration Consulting

Immigration consultants in Canada often manage 50–200+ active cases simultaneously. Each case involves document checklists, government deadlines, processing time updates, and anxious clients who want regular status updates. The administrative burden of tracking all of this manually is enormous — and it's where cases fall through the cracks.

Document Checklist Management

Every immigration application requires a specific set of documents — passports, employment letters, language test results, educational credential assessments, police certificates, and more. Missing a single document can delay an application by months.

OpenClaw manages document checklists by:

  • Maintaining a checklist for each active case in your file system
  • Sending automated reminders to clients about outstanding documents
  • Tracking when documents are received (via email) and updating the checklist
  • Alerting you when a case is complete and ready for submission
  • Flagging documents that are approaching expiration (e.g., medical exams valid for 12 months)

You can check any case status by messaging your agent: "What documents are still missing for the Patel family Express Entry application?" The agent checks the file and responds instantly.

Deadline Monitoring and Alerts

Immigration cases have hard deadlines — invitation to apply expiration dates, biometrics appointments, additional document request response windows. Missing a deadline can mean a denied application and starting over.

OpenClaw sends progressive alerts:

  • 30-day warning — first alert that a deadline is approaching
  • 14-day warning — escalated alert with specific action items
  • 7-day warning — urgent alert sent to both you and the client
  • 3-day warning — critical alert requiring immediate action

These alerts are sent via WhatsApp to you and can be configured to also email the client with specific instructions on what they need to do.

Government Update Monitoring

IRCC (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ada) regularly updates processing times, program requirements, and policy changes. Staying on top of these changes is essential for advising clients accurately.

OpenClaw can be configured to periodically check IRCC's website for changes and send you a summary of any updates relevant to your active cases. If processing times for Express Entry change, you know about it before your clients start asking.

Client Status Update Emails

The most time-consuming communication task for immigration consultants is responding to client inquiries about case status. Clients are understandably anxious and want frequent updates.

OpenClaw handles this by:

  • Drafting personalized status update emails for each case on a configurable schedule (weekly or bi-weekly)
  • Including current processing time estimates from IRCC
  • Listing any outstanding action items for the client
  • Noting the next expected milestone in their case

All emails are drafted for your review before sending — you maintain full control with human-in-the-loop confirmation, which is critical for regulatory compliance.

File Organization by Case Number

OpenClaw helps maintain a consistent file structure for each case. When you receive documents by email, the agent can save attachments to the correct case folder, name them according to your conventions, and update the document checklist. This eliminates the manual filing that eats into your productive hours.

Intake Form Processing

When a new client completes your intake form (via email or web submission), OpenClaw can process the information and create an initial case file with:

  • Client contact details and basic profile
  • Preliminary program eligibility assessment based on the intake data
  • An initial document checklist based on the likely application category
  • A draft welcome email with next steps

This turns a 30-minute administrative task into a 2-minute review of what the agent has prepared.
